TL;DR: Anthropic has launched Claude 4.5 Sonnet with a groundbreaking 2 million token context window, enabling developers to process entire codebases and large document collections in single prompts. The release maintains competitive pricing at $3 per million input tokens while solving accuracy issues that affected previous long-context models.

Anthropic has unveiled Claude 4.5 Sonnet, marking a significant leap forward in AI’s ability to handle massive amounts of information. The new model features an unprecedented 2 million token context window. This expansion allows developers to work with entire codebases, lengthy documents, and complex datasets without splitting them into smaller chunks.

The context window represents roughly 1.5 million words or approximately 5,000 pages of text. Consequently, developers can now analyze complete software repositories, process full-length books, or review extensive legal documents in a single API call. This capability eliminates the need for complex chunking strategies that previously limited AI applications.

Claude 4.5 Sonnet Solves the ‘Lost in the Middle’ Problem

Previous long-context models struggled with a critical flaw known as the “lost in the middle” problem. These models would often miss or misinterpret information buried within lengthy prompts. However, Anthropic claims Claude 4.5 Sonnet maintains high accuracy across the entire 2 million token context window.

Internal benchmarks demonstrate that the model can retrieve and reason about information regardless of its position within the context. This consistency proves essential for enterprise applications where missing critical details could lead to costly errors. Furthermore, the model shows improved performance on needle-in-haystack tests that measure retrieval accuracy.

The advancement addresses a major pain point for developers building retrieval-augmented generation (RAG) systems. These applications previously required complex orchestration to manage context limitations. Now, developers can simplify their architectures significantly.

Competitive Pricing and Enhanced Capabilities

Anthropic has priced Claude 4.5 Sonnet at $3 per million input tokens. Output tokens cost $15 per million. This pricing structure remains competitive with existing long-context models in the market. Moreover, it makes the technology accessible to startups and enterprises alike.

The model includes enhanced tool use capabilities that extend beyond simple function calling. Claude 4.5 Sonnet can now orchestrate complex multi-step workflows involving multiple tools. Additionally, it demonstrates improved reasoning about when and how to use available tools effectively.

Code generation has received particular attention in this release. The model shows marked improvements in understanding existing codebases and generating contextually appropriate code. Developers report that Claude 4.5 Sonnet better maintains coding standards and architectural patterns across large projects.

Direct Competition with Google and OpenAI

The release positions Anthropic in direct competition with Google’s Gemini 1.5 Pro, which previously led the market with a 1 million token context window. Google has since expanded Gemini’s capabilities, but Anthropic’s 2 million token offering raises the stakes. This competitive dynamic benefits developers who gain access to increasingly powerful tools.

Meanwhile, the announcement puts pressure on OpenAI ahead of GPT-5’s anticipated release. Enterprise customers increasingly prioritize long-context understanding for their AI applications. OpenAI’s GPT-4 Turbo currently offers a 128,000 token context window, significantly less than Claude 4.5 Sonnet’s capacity.

The enterprise market has emerged as a critical battleground for AI providers. Companies need long-context models for analyzing customer data, processing legal documents, and managing complex workflows. Therefore, context window size has become a key differentiator in vendor selection processes.
